Pharrell Adds Tahitian Pearls & Floating Diamonds to Tiffany Titan Collection

The third launch from the collaborative line honors Pharrell’s Virginia Beach roots and explores an inventive diamond setting.

Pharrell and Tiffany & Co. have expanded upon their Titan line with designs inspired by the designer’s hometown roots and an innovative diamond setting method.

Continuing to explore the natural qualities of pearls following the previous freshwater pearl collection, Pharrell uses Tahitian pearls and trident-like shapes to represent his Virginia Beach upbringing. What makes the Tahitian pearls particularly special is their meticulous cultivation, which takes a minimum of 18 months in the waters of French Polynesia.

The Tahitian pearl line includes a pendant, earrings, a necklace, a bracelet, and a ring, each crafted with 18k gold and pavé diamonds. The natural tint of the pearls, ranging from blue to gray, complements rose gold hardware comprising sharp spear designs and smooth rounded links.

In the new diamond-focused lineup, an inventive setting method makes the jewels appear floating with no prongs or bezels. Using a micro-groove around the underside of the diamond, Tiffany’s use of the Floeting® Platform elevates the diamond above the setting without visible hardware, to highlight the impressive clarity of each piece. The spear motif continues in a pared-back manner at the end of the necklace chains and on a new earring style with a diamond-encrusted trident.
